Collection

Culinary Ephemera: Condiments, 1899-2001

1.50 Linear Feet (3 small manuscript boxes)

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ials related to condiments, dating from 1899-2001.

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ials related to condiments, including vegetable extract, sauces, marinades, salad dressings, vinegar, and some spices and herbs. Although the inclusive dates span from 1899 to 2001, most publications date from the 1920s-1960s. The McIlhenny Company (Tabasco) and Lea & Perrins, Inc. companies are particularly well represented.

Collection

Culinary Ephemera: Cookware, circa 1870s - 1994

2.50 Linear Feet (5 small manuscript boxes.)

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ials from numerous cookware companies, dating from circa 1870s-1994.

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ials from numerous cookware companies for products from pyrex to Teflon products to Tupperware, among many others. Publications date from the 1870s-1994, but the bulk of materials are concentrated in the 1920s-1970s.

Collection

Culinary Ephemera: Die Cut, 1991-2001

1.5 Linear Feet (2 small manuscript boxes and 1 oversize box.)

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ials for a variety of food products, dating from 1891-2001, with most materials being from the 1910s-1960s. These publications were produced using the die cutting process, in which paper or card stock is cut into a decorative shape using a steel cutting die.

Collection

Culinary Ephemera: Fats, 1889-circa 1990s

3.5 Linear Feet (7 small manuscript boxes)

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ials relating to various kinds of fat used in food preparation, including lard, margarine, oil, and shortening. Publications date from 1889-1990s.

Forms part of the Janice Bluestein Longone Culinary Archive. This collection includes promotional materials relating to various kinds of fat used in cooking, including lard, margarine, vegetable oils, and shortening. It does not include materials specifically focused on butter, which are part of the Culinary Ephemera: Dairy collection. Publications date from 1889-1990s, with most materials concentrated in the 1900s-1950s. Brands and products of particular note include Wesson Oil, Oleomargarine, Spry shortening, and Crisco shortening.
